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 08841 49432 62 4499401929
681 177303
681 177303
6129 10 5531296275 994294 979234746
All about undefined
Interested in learning more?
681 177303
6129 10 5531296275 994294 979234746
See more
799623 28564 102
34 161945277 86538
See more
31874 54908
891925 64990 9922 03
See more